He Helped the 49ers Win, Then Revealed He Lost His Baby

Marquise Goodwin played amid tragedy on Sunday

A tale of heartache and strength in the sports world: Wide receiver Marquise Goodwin blew a kiss toward the heavens Sunday as he scored an 83-yard touchdown that helped the San Francisco 49ers trump the New York Giants 31-21, reports ESPN. Later, he revealed what had happened hours earlier. In an Instagram post, Goodwin revealed that he and wife Morgan Goodwin-Snow "lost our baby boy due to some complications, and had to prematurely deliver him early this morning around 4am. Although we are hurt, I am grateful for the experience and grateful that God blessed me with a wife as courageous and resilient as Morgan. The pain (physically, mentally, & emotionally) that she has endured is unbelievable."

NPR reports that Goodwin-Snow posted an Instagram message noting that "Despite our loss, my hubby kept grinding, scored his son a touchdown & got our first 'W' of the season." Deadspin reports she had posted a message in September that announced the pregnancy, accompanied by the hashtag #hellosecondtrimester. The couple were star track athletes while at the University of Texas at Austin, notes NPR. (Read more premature birth stories.)
